Research expert: Protection of future power systems

Il y a 4 mois


Genk, Belgique KU Leuven Temps plein
Ph.D. Degree in Electrical Engineering with several years (minimum 3) post-doctoral research experience.Expert in power system protection analysis and design of future power system components such as HVDC and HVDC grids.Extensive experience in EMT simulation tools such as MATLAB-Simulink / PSCAD and real-time simulations, and a deep knowledge in frequency-domain transient analysis and modeling.Extensive knowledge of protection requirements in existing grid codes.Excellent networking and presentation skills.Experience in managing research and industrial projects, and contributing to project proposals (HORIZON Europe, industrial, etc.).Fluent in English, both written and spoken, knowledge of Dutch is a plus.Developing innovative protection concepts, approaches and solutions for future power systems including HVDC grids.Developing innovative approaches to analyze transients in future power systems.Developing new approaches to design and test different HVDC protection equipment.Proactively engaging in the formulation of protection provisions for future power system grid codes including HVDC.Establishing your own research in the field of protection of future power systems, while fostering collaboration with fellow research experts, postdoctoral researchers, and PhD students within the HC3 competence centerGuidance of Ph.D. students and follow-up of research projects.Contributing to research project proposals, encompassing public, European (HORIZON Europe program) and industrial funding opportunities.Disseminating research outcomes on a global scale by actively engaging in international conferences, seminars, and events.Establishing connections within the industry to enhance the impact of research outcomes.Active participation in international workgroups (CIGRE, IEEE, etc.)(optional) Master’s level teaching.
The Department of Electrical Engineering (ESAT), within the Group of Science, Engineering and Technology at KU Leuven, is looking for a research expert in the domain of protection of the future power system. The research expert will be part of the ELECTA research group as part of EnergyVille and its newly found competence center HC3. The research expert will support the protection part of the research roadmap "Towards HVDC Grids" by acquiring relevant expertise in the fields of power system protection and HVDC. The research roadmap "Towards HVDC Grids" aims to develop algorithms and models to support developments in protection of the future power system.You will work as a Research Expert in an internationally recognized team at the most innovative university in Europe.Senior research position with contract of indefinite duration (with the possibility to grow within the function).Involvement in the EnergyVille research collaboration, a new facility with state-of-the-art laboratories and over 300 researchers working in the field of energy.Possibility to shape the position based on the profile.
